Summary:Ascocoryne turfi cola (Boud.) Korf, one of the rarest fungi in Eu rope, is reported from North America. This interesting as co mycete was collected in 2007 from boggy localities in eastern and west ern Newfoundland. Morphological descriptions and ecological notes for this mysterious fungus, as well as its place ment within the Helotiales, are discussed.
